Fire crews battled a house fire in Norwich this evening.

Teams from Earlham and Sprowston attend Palmer Road in Sprowston, Norwich, after reports of a house fire at 8.09pm on Tuesday April 2.

Crews were on the scene for 20 minutes to extinguish the blaze, using thermal-imaging cameras to check for hot spots and positive pressure ventilation, which allowed firefighters to breath through the smoke.

An ambulance was called but no-one is understood to be injured.

The fire is not being treated as suspicious.
